Speak with an Attorney
The first action while doing so involves talking to a knowledgeable lawyer specializing in Mesothelioma Attorney cases. An educated lawyer can assist navigate the complexities of the legal system and provide insight into the practicality of your claim.
2. Case Evaluation
Throughout the initial consultation, the lawyer will assess your case. They will ask about your medical diagnosis, exposure history to asbestos, and associated elements. This step is essential as it helps figure out the very best legal strategy.
3. Gathering Evidence
Once you choose to move forward with the lawsuit, your lawyer will help you in gathering vital evidence. This may include:
Medical Records: Documentation of your Mesothelioma Lawsuit Trial Process diagnosis and treatment.Employment History: Records that develop your exposure to asbestos.Asbestos Product Information: Any details about the products that may have contributed to your exposure.4. Filing the Lawsuit
Your attorney will submit the lawsuit in the appropriate jurisdiction. This usually depends on where you were exposed to asbestos or where the accused is located. A grievance will be prepared that describes your case and the payment you are seeking.
5. Discovery Process
When the lawsuit is submitted, both parties go into the discovery stage. This includes exchanging evidence, taking depositions, and gathering witness statements. The goal of discovery is to ensure both sides have a reasonable understanding of the case.
6. Negotiation
Lots of mesothelioma cases lead to settlements before reaching trial. Throughout negotiations, your lawyer will promote for a fair payment quantity. It's essential to remember that settlements can often offer quicker relief than a lengthy trial.
7. Trial
If a settlement can not be reached, the case will continue to trial. This is where both sides present their proof before a judge or jury. The outcome can lead to a favorable verdict or a termination of the case.
8. Post-Trial Actions
After the trial concludes, either celebration may decide to appeal the decision if they think there was a mistake in the legal proceedings. This procedure can even more extend the legal fight however may likewise lead to a different result."

Settlement quantities differ commonly based upon the specifics of the case. However, lots of settlements fall between ₤ 1 million and ₤ 2.4 million.
The length of time does a mesothelioma lawsuit take?
The duration of a mesothelioma lawsuit can vary. It might take a number of months to several years, depending upon aspects like case complexity and whether it goes to trial.
Can I file a lawsuit if I was exposed to asbestos lots of years ago?
Yes, you can file a lawsuit even if the exposure happened decades previously, but you should abide by your state's statute of constraints.
What if the company accountable for my direct exposure is no longer in organization?
If a business is no longer in organization, you might still be able to recuperate damages through its asbestos trust fund, which was established to compensate victims.
